Automobile insurance discount forms provided by your carrier can be completed by the registrar. Submit the form via fax (207-859-4623) or scan and attach the form in an email to registrar@colby.edu. Direct questions about this process to Lisa Lindquist, transcript clerk (207-859-4622).

Sending mail/packages: Each student is assigned a Mayflower Hill number as a school address. Please do not use the College’s general address. Boxes can be shipped to campus after Aug. 15. On the box, please clearly include the following:
(Student’s full name)
(Students mailbox number) Mayflower Hill
Waterville, ME 04901
